How to Verify Volunteer Addresses Accurately & Efficiently

Ensuring your volunteers have accurate addresses is critical for correspondence, particularly when mailing important notices. To improve this process , consider these strategies . First, request volunteers to submit their address online during the application process. Utilize digital address verification tools – many services integrate with existing databases to identify potential inconsistencies . Implement a two-step verification method , perhaps emailing a simple confirmation email with their displayed address for them to confirm . For substantial groups, consider mass mail verification utilities which can efficiently check a catalog of addresses. Finally, regularly review your helper database and mailing records to catch and fix any mistakes.

Address Verification for Volunteers: A Step-by-Step Guide

Ensuring accurate volunteer location information is essential for effective communication, criminal checks, and compliance. Let's a straightforward process for verify volunteer addresses correctly. First, ask for the full address, including street number, avenue name, city, state, and ZIP code. Next, utilize an online address verification service, like the USPS address check API or a third-party vendor. These systems will indicate if the address is current. If discrepancies occur, politely contact the volunteer to double-check their details and update it. Finally, keep a record of all address confirmation for audit reasons.
